摘要: 1. 什么是 React 合成事件? React 使用 SyntheticEvent 对原生事件进行封装,使得所有事件在不同浏览器中都具有相同的行为。这种封装提供了一致性和性能优化,开发者可以像使用原生事件一样使用 React 合成事件。 2. React 合成事件的特性 1. 跨浏览器兼容性 Re 阅读全文
posted @ 2024-12-18 11:25 行走的蒲公英 阅读(14) 评论(0) 推荐(0) 编辑
摘要: setState 是 React 类组件中用于更新组件状态的方法。根据执行的上下文环境,setState 的行为可能会表现出异步或同步的特性。具体区别如下: 1. 为什么 React setState 是异步的? React 的 setState 并不会立刻更新 state 和重新渲染组件,而是批量 阅读全文
posted @ 2024-12-18 11:13 行走的蒲公英 阅读(15) 评论(0) 推荐(0) 编辑
摘要: 1. 什么是 getCurrentInstance? getCurrentInstance 是 Vue 3 提供的一个方法,它可以获取当前组件实例。这个方法主要用于 setup 函数 或 组合式 API 中,帮助开发者访问一些当前组件的内部数据和上下文。 官方说明:getCurrentInstanc 阅读全文
posted @ 2024-12-18 10:46 行走的蒲公英 阅读(25) 评论(0) 推荐(0) 编辑